The Autumn events are falling into place in Pigeon Forge and we have a few featured events that you might want to check out. Starting us off is a couple of staples every fall in the Forge First up is the Shades of the Past Rod Run from Sept. 11 - 12. Roll on into Dollywoods Splash Country for this roundup of over 200 hot rods competing for the grand prizes consisting of a 1932 Ford Hi-Boy Roadster and a 10000 cash prize. Spectators can take part for only 10 per day to roam the grounds and take a look at all of the hot rods or find a deal in the giant swap meet. That is followed by the Pigeon Forge Fall Rod Run formerly known as the Grand from Sept. 17 - 19. Automotive enthusiasts from all over come to town for the areas largest automotive event. The Rod Run will be returning to the LeConte Center at Pigeon Forge this year making room for even more show cars vendors and entertainment. If you love cars these are two weekends that you cannot miss. Dolly Partons Dixie Stampede Childrens Annual Whoadeo will be held this year on Sept. 26 at Dixie Stampede. Featuring a stick horse competition a carnival and free refreshments this event is a festival for children ages 3 -12. This is not your typical rodeofor more information call 1-800-356- 1676. On October 31 you can spend your Halloween at The Island. From 530 - 930 this free event will offer tons of things to do including free hay rides spooky storytelling a kids circus a costume contest candy stations at every store and countless Halloween surprises. In its 3rd year Halloween at the Island has become a very fast favorite for locals and visitors to the area as well. Pigeon Forge is welcoming some exciting new attractions this fall. The Bear Country Fun Park is located at 4061 Parkway and offers the Big Bear Go-kart Track Blaster Boats the Country Carousel Cubs Country and the Country Barn Arcade. With tons of rides games and go-karts this is a fantastic brand new addition to Pigeon Forge. Look for the racing bear and prepare for some family fun The Hollywood Wax Museum is easy to spot with King Kong climbing the outside of the building right on the Parkway. But they have added yet another attraction to their impressive list of fun with Outbreak - Dread the Undead. This year round thrill attraction offers a high energy haunted walk-through experience filled with hordes of the undead. Join in as a military experiment goes terribly wrong and turns the research staff into zombies that must be stopped.
